Jackée Harry has three good reasons for you to watch her on “Days of our Lives”: She’s bold, she’s fabulous and she’s ready to stir up some trouble in Salem!

In the promo above highlighting her “DAYS” debut in the newly created role of Paulina, the actress notes that she’s ready to “do this” when her character gets ready to make some noise beginning Monday, March 1.

It was announced in early December via an appearance on “Today with Hoda & Jenna” that Harry would be joining “DAYS” in a then-unknown role. “I am playing a fabulous woman, you know that. But I don’t want to give away the storyline, because it’s a brand-new storyline with African-Americans, and they’ve been at the forefront of hiring minorities — they have a lot of diversity on ‘Days of Our Lives,'” said Harry to the NBC morning show. She added, “I don’t want to give away the storyline, but I have a daughter and you know it ain’t nothing but trouble in River City!”

Precious Way has been cast as Harry’s on-screen daughter Chanel, who follows her mother to Salem beginning next month. Look for Lani Price (Sal Stowers), Paulina’s niece and Chanel’s cousin, to formally welcome and introduce her auntie to Abe Carver (James Reynolds) and Eli Grant (Lamon Archey) on Tuesday, March 2.

Harry’s journey to “DAYS” began in early 2020 while the “227” and “Sister, Sister” actress was watching the Grammy Awards and tweeted that singer Bonnie Raitt looked a lot like Maggie Horton (Suzanne Rogers) from the soap. Her tweet caught the attention of “DAYS” head writer Ron Carlivati who gave her an open invitation, which Harry welcomed.

“Knowing that we were planning to have this crisis with Lani and Eli’s babies being kidnapped, the focus would be on their family and that’s when I started to think, ‘Well, maybe this might be a good moment to bring Jackée into it and maybe she has some connection to the family,” revealed Carlivati in an interview with Soap Opera Digest in its January 4, 2021 issue. “I brought it to Albert Alarr [co-executive producer] and to Ken [Corday, executive producer], saying that I had this idea for this character, and they were totally on board.”

In a recent tweet, Archey noted that the show’s decision to bring on Harry and Way was a “great move,” explaining, “I understand that everyone isn’t going to like everything, BUT bringing Jackee & Precious to ‘DAYS’ was such a great move!” He noted, “Not only racially & culturally needed but they bring so much character and larger than life personalities to the show.”

Archey’s comments were echoed by co-star Paul Telfer (Xander Kiriakis) who said, “Overjoyed that they’ve joined the show. Energy is palpable!”

Harry made her television debut in 1983 in the role of Lily Mason on “Another World.” She remained with the soap until 1986, working simultaneously on “227” as her iconic character Sandra Clark. Both series aired on NBC.
